破碎浮廊是一种在虚拟现实(VR)和增强现实(AR)技术中常见的视觉效果,它通过模拟破碎的走廊环境,为用户带来沉浸式的体验。本文将详细介绍破碎浮廊是什么,以及如何实现破碎浮廊效果。
一、破碎浮廊是什么?
破碎浮廊是一种虚拟现实和增强现实技术中的视觉效果,通过模拟破碎的走廊环境,为用户带来沉浸式的体验。在破碎浮廊中,用户仿佛置身于一个正在破碎的走廊,周围的环境、物体以及光线都会随着破碎过程产生变化,从而给用户带来强烈的视觉冲击和沉浸感。
破碎浮廊通常应用于以下场景:
1. 游戏场景:在游戏中,破碎浮廊可以用来模拟角色在战斗过程中破坏环境的效果,增加游戏的紧张感和刺激感。
2. 建筑可视化:在建筑可视化领域,破碎浮廊可以用来展示建筑物的破坏效果,为设计师提供直观的参考。
3. 教育场景:在教育场景中,破碎浮廊可以用来模拟自然灾害等场景,帮助学生更好地理解相关知识。
二、如何实现破碎浮廊效果?
1. 环境建模
首先,需要创建一个破碎的走廊环境模型。可以使用三维建模软件(如3ds Max、Maya等)进行建模,将走廊、墙壁、地板等元素进行破碎处理。在建模过程中,注意保持模型的质量,以便在后续渲染过程中获得更好的效果。
2. 材质与纹理
为破碎的走廊环境添加合适的材质与纹理,以增强视觉效果。可以使用破碎的砖块、水泥等材质,并为其添加相应的纹理。此外,还可以为破碎的物体添加光影效果,使破碎浮廊更加真实。
3. 破碎效果实现
破碎效果可以通过以下几种方法实现:
(1)粒子系统:使用粒子系统模拟破碎物体飞散的效果。在三维建模软件中,创建粒子系统,并设置合适的发射器、粒子形状、速度等参数,使破碎物体产生飞散效果。
(2)破碎插件:使用专门的破碎插件(如Shatter、Ragdoll等)对物体进行破碎处理。这些插件可以自动生成破碎物体的碎片,并模拟其运动轨迹。
(3)物理引擎:利用物理引擎(如PhysX、Bullet等)模拟破碎物体的运动和碰撞。在物理引擎中,设置合适的碰撞检测、摩擦力、重力等参数,使破碎物体产生真实的运动效果。
4. 渲染与优化
在完成破碎浮廊的制作后,需要进行渲染和优化。以下是一些优化建议:
(1)降低分辨率:在保持画面质量的前提下,适当降低分辨率,以减少渲染时间。
(2)使用贴图压缩:对贴图进行压缩,以减少内存占用。
(3)合理使用LOD(Level of Detail):根据场景距离,合理使用LOD技术,降低渲染负担。
三、相关问答
1. 问题:破碎浮廊在哪些领域有应用?
回答:破碎浮廊在游戏、建筑可视化、教育等领域有广泛应用。
2. 问题:实现破碎浮廊效果需要哪些技术?
回答:实现破碎浮廊效果需要三维建模、材质与纹理、破碎效果实现、渲染与优化等技术。
3. 问题:如何降低破碎浮廊的渲染时间?
回答:降低破碎浮廊的渲染时间可以通过降低分辨率、使用贴图压缩、合理使用LOD等技术实现。
4. 问题:破碎浮廊在虚拟现实和增强现实中的应用有哪些?
回答:破碎浮廊在虚拟现实和增强现实中的应用包括游戏、建筑可视化、教育等领域。
5. 问题:破碎浮廊的效果如何实现?
回答:破碎浮廊的效果可以通过粒子系统、破碎插件、物理引擎等技术实现。
破碎浮廊是一种具有较强沉浸感的视觉效果,在虚拟现实和增强现实领域具有广泛的应用前景。通过本文的介绍,相信大家对破碎浮廊有了更深入的了解。